## How can mobile notaries compete with remote online notarization?

Compete with remote online notarization on the jobs it handles badly. Mobile notaries travel to hospitals, care facilities, correctional facilities and job sites, work with signers who lack smartphones or scannable identification, manage multi-party loan packages, and correct errors on the spot. Content naming those situations reaches the people RON platforms turn away rather than arguing about convenience.

## What content builds notary signing agent partnerships?

Build title company partnerships on LinkedIn with evidence of reliability. Post your signing volume, error-free rate, average signing length, same-day scanback turnaround, credentials, background screening and errors-and-omissions coverage. Loan officers and escrow coordinators are choosing whoever will not blow up a funding deadline, so proof of dependability wins more preferred-signer slots than advertised availability.

## What documents actually require a notary?

Commonly notarized documents include real estate closing packages, powers of attorney, wills and trust paperwork, affidavits, business formation filings, parental travel consent forms and immigration documents. State law determines which notarial acts are permitted and whether an acknowledgment or a jurat applies. Publishing these lists makes a notary findable when someone searches the exact document name they are holding.

## How can notaries handle feast-or-famine workload?

Smooth the cycle by marketing during the busy weeks, not the empty ones. Loan signing volume follows interest rates and closing calendars, so keep an evergreen queue of document education running year-round and layer seasonal campaigns on top: tax season affidavits, spring and summer real estate closings, year-end estate planning, and business formation filings in January.
